Output 643f23bd5f3fd041a8d1c59b08b11ec452925eff04200e9a2fa511c2dbe88e2f:67

value
615000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ae7138fdcc85a5af70697125b3e020ffd0b03565 OP_EQUAL
address
3HbP8mVkfijUYFVXCXyxRij2WdZWRLCCWN
transaction
643f23bd5f3fd041a8d1c59b08b11ec452925eff04200e9a2fa511c2dbe88e2f
spent
true